This newly published open access article examines the affordances of technology when seen as a reflective partner in language teacher education. It proposes a five-principle framework for technology-enhanced reflection.

The penultimate instalment in my leadership series for Modern English Teacher focuses on how school leaders can:

✅ Lead with trust, openness & inspiration
✅ Build a culture of safety & collaboration
✅ Invest in creativity education
✅ Reward innovation meaningfully

Why does creativity stall in schools, and what can leaders do about it? This piece in Modern English Teacher explores the internal and external factors limiting innovation in private language schools and challenges common myths about creativity.
